Red Hat: Scaling Oracle 10g in a Red Hat enterprise virtualisation environment

Server virtualisation offers tremendous benefits for enterprise IT organizations - server consolidation, hardware abstraction, and internal clouds deliver a high degree of operational efficiency. However, today, server virtualisation is not used pervasively in the production enterprise data center. Some of the barriers preventing wide-spread adoption of existing proprietary virtualisation solutions are performance, scalability, security, cost, and ecosystem challenges.

Red Hat: Scaling Microsoft Exchange in a Red Hat enterprise virtualisation environment

This Red Hat white paper describes the performance and scaling of an industry-standard Exchange application, Microsoft Load Generator (LoadGen), running in Microsoft Windows Server 2008 guests under Red Hat Enterprise Linux 5.4, using the KVM hypervisor. The host system was deployed on a Dell PowerEdge R71 0 G6 server equipped with 72 GB of RAM and comprising dual sockets each with a 2.53GHz Intel Xeon E5540 (Nehalem) processor with support for hyper-threading technology, totaling eight cores and 16 threads.

Red Hat: Linux versus Solaris

There are a number of Linux and Unix operating system platform choices available today for enterprise workloads, an advantage which gives IT executives flexibility and reduces vendor risk. However, this choice also requires careful examination to select the best option among the wide range of proprietary Unix and open source Linux offerings. One of the most contentious today is choosing between Linux and Sun Microsystems' Solaris.
